In a shocking escalation of hostilities, six American troops have been killed in a devastating Iranian drone strike at a US base in Kuwait. This tragic incident, occurring on the fourth day of the conflict dubbed "Operation Epic Fury," underscores the intensifying nature of the war between the United States and Iran.

The Attack on US Forces

The drone strike penetrated American air defenses and struck a tactical operations center, dealing a significant blow to US military operations in the region. This attack highlights the sophistication and audacity of Iranian military capabilities, raising concerns about the security of American personnel stationed in the Middle East.

The loss of these six brave individuals is a solemn reminder of the sacrifices made by US troops in defense of national security interests. As the US continues to engage in strategic operations against Iranian targets, the safety of American forces remains a paramount concern.

Wider Conflict: Iran's Aggressive Tactics

Iran has launched a series of massive missile and drone barrages targeting US bases across the region, including in Iraq, Kuwait, and the United Arab Emirates. In addition, Iranian forces have struck Israeli territory, Dubai International Airport, and significant civilian and energy infrastructure, further escalating tensions in the Middle East.

According to the Iranian Red Crescent, 787 Iranians have been killed, including a tragic incident involving 165 girls at an elementary school in Minab. These numbers reflect the grave human cost of the conflict and the broader humanitarian implications for the region.

US-Israel Coalition Response

The US-Israel coalition has responded decisively, conducting airstrikes that have targeted over 2,000 strategic positions across Iran, achieving air superiority over Tehran. Following the US-Israel strikes that resulted in the death of Supreme Leader Khamenei on March 1, the coalition's operations have intensified, with Israel now deploying ground forces into Lebanon to counter Hezbollah.

With oil prices surging by approximately 5% to their highest levels since January 2025, the economic ramifications of the conflict are becoming increasingly apparent. Energy markets are on high alert as the situation in the Gulf region remains volatile.
